  • The Idaho Transportation Department’s Traffic Manual guides traffic operations and design for the Idaho state highway system. While the manual is applicable to the state highway system and to signing on local roads and streets adjacent to this system, local jurisdictions may also use the manual. The manual is also a valuable resource for both research and teaching in transportation engineering, illustrating the design practices of the department. However, parts of the manual, especially section 300 on traffic signals, have become quite out of date. For example, reference is made to software tools that are no longer used. And, new practices, such as the use of the flashing yellow arrow, are not included. In addition, a number of new studies and manuals (for example, the new FHWA Traffic Signal Timing Manual, released in 2008) are now available and should be referenced in the ITD Traffic Manual.
